This is a selection of images from the famous archive of the Natural History Museum in London, including exquisitely crafted works from some of the most famous natural history artists ever published. This landmark book will fascinate anyone interested in birds, natural history and art.

Jonathan Elphick

Jonathan Elphick, FZS, FLS, is a wildlife writer, editor, consultant, lecturer and broadcaster, specialising in ornithology.

During a career spanning almost 40 years, he has written many books including The World of Birds, the bestseller Birdsong (2012) and the award-winning Birdwatcher's Handbook (2001).

He was researcher for Birds & People (2013), the largest survey of cultural attitudes to birds worldwide, and for the acclaimed bestseller Birds Britannica (2005).
